#2: Seth Rollins (Retained by WWE RAW)
- Number #1 RAW pick on Night 2; RAW - October 14, 2019.
- Number #1 overall draft pick for that night.
- Drafted in Round 1.
Seth Rollins was the WWE Universal Champion at the time of the 2019 Draft in October, but he lost that title to The Fiend during the same month.
He turned heel soon after and dubbed himself as "The Monday Night Messiah" on WWE RAW. Since then, Rollins has remained a constant star on Monday Night RAW.
Rollins ruled the Red brand with the help of his heel stable for a while. He faced Kevin Owens in a losing effort at WrestleMania 36, and would later fail in capturing the WWE Title against Drew McIntyre at WWE Money in the Bank.
It was only after Money in the Bank that Seth Rollins kickstarted a long-term feud with Rey Mysterio, which also resulted in a bizarre stipulation bout titled an "Eye for an Eye" Match at WWE Extreme Rules.
Their feud has since included the entire Mysterio Family. Dominik and Aalyah Mysterio have received important roles in this storyline, which recently took an unusual turn, mostly because of Seth Rollins' bid to create a rift between The Mysterio Family.
